INV VK MUN TR (NYSE:VKQ - Get Free Report) declared a monthly dividend on Monday, August 4th, Wall Street Journal reports. Shareholders of record on Monday, August 18th will be paid a dividend of 0.0628 per share by the investment management company on Friday, August 29th. This represents a c) annualized dividend and a yield of 8.2%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Monday, August 18th.
INV VK MUN TR Price Performance
NYSE:VKQ traded down $0.01 during trading hours on Monday, hitting $9.17. 121,222 shares of the company traded hands, compared to its average volume of 157,736. The firm's 50-day simple moving average is $9.13 and its 200-day simple moving average is $9.45. INV VK MUN TR has a one year low of $8.86 and a one year high of $10.47.

Invesco Municipal Trust is a closed-ended fixed income mutual fund launched by Invesco Ltd. The fund is co-managed by Invesco Advisers, Inc, INVESCO Asset Management (Japan) Limited, INVESCO Asset Management Deutschland GmbH, INVESCO Asset Management Limited, Invesco Hong Kong Limited, INVESCO Senior Secured Management, Inc, and Invesco Canada Ltd.
